Bettorlogic, developer of bet stimulation tools backed by Andrew Black and Nigel Payne, has launched Livelogic Tennis following successful trials during the Australian Open in January.

The tennis product formally launched before the Sony Ericsson Open (won by Novak Djokovic) in Miami last week and will cover 116 tennis tournaments throughout the year, including all ATP men’s events, most WTA events (women’s tour), plus Grand Slams.

The technology will generate relevant reasons to bet at the end of each game, offering around 30-40 bet prompts throughout the course of every match, responding to the unfolding match conditions in real time.
 
It is hoped that Livelogic Tennis will follow the success of Bettorlogic’s Livelogic Football launched last year. Integrated directly into the in-play platforms of sportsbooks including Ladbrokes, Paddy Power, Victor Chandler, Pinnacle Sports and 188bet ,as well as media channel TalkSport, it was proven to increase in-play market performance by over 300 per cent during the 2010 World Cup.
